1. Python dasturlash tilida grafika bilan ishlash
Menu komponenti va uning imkoniyatlari
Download 46.25 Kb.
|
dasturlash savollari
- Bu sahifa navigatsiya:
- 10. Standart dialog oynalar bilan ishlash
- parent
9. Menu komponenti va uning imkoniyatlari
Ushbu MENU vidjetning maqsadi bizning dasturimiz tomonidan ishlatilishi mumkin bo'lgan barcha turdagi menyularni yaratishga imkon berishdir. Asosiy funktsiya uchta menyu turini yaratish usullarini taqdim etadi: pop-up, toplevel va pull-down. Menyularning yangi turlarini amalga oshirish uchun boshqa kengaytirilgan vidjetlardan ham foydalanish mumkin, masalan OptionMenu vidjeti, bu tanlov doirasida elementlarning ochiladigan ro'yxatini yaratadigan maxsus turini amalga oshiradi.
10. Standart dialog oynalar bilan ishlash Modul tkinter.filedialogfayl/katalog tanlash oynalarini yaratish uchun sinflar va zavod funksiyalarini taqdim etadi. Mahalliy yuklash/saqlash dialog oynalari Quyidagi sinflar va funksiyalar xatti-harakatni sozlash uchun mahalliy ko'rinish va hissiyotni konfiguratsiya opsiyalari bilan birlashtirgan fayl dialog oynalarini taqdim etadi. Quyidagi kalit so'z argumentlari quyida sanab o'tilgan sinflar va funktsiyalar uchun qo'llaniladi: parent - dialog oynasini tepaga joylashtirish uchun oynatitle - oynaning sarlavhasiinitialdir - dialog oynasi boshlanadigan kataloginitialfile - dialog oynasi ochilganda tanlangan faylfiletypes - (yorliq, naqsh) kortejlar ketma-ketligi, "*" joker belgisiga ruxsat beriladidefaultextension - faylga qo'shish uchun standart kengaytma (muloqot oynalarini saqlash)multiple - rost bo'lsa, bir nechta elementlarni tanlashga ruxsat beriladiQuyidagi funktsiyalar chaqirilganda modal, mahalliy ko'rinish va his qilish dialogini yaratadi, foydalanuvchi tanlashini kutadi, so'ngra tanlangan qiymat(lar)ni yoki Noneqo'ng'iroq qiluvchiga qaytariladi. Download 46.25 Kb. Do'stlaringiz bilan baham: |
Ma'lumotlar bazasi mualliflik huquqi bilan himoyalangan ©fayllar.org 2024
ma'muriyatiga murojaat qiling
ma'muriyatiga murojaat qiling